"One word: Fan-freakin'-tastic."

You know you've chosen the right place to start your next family adventure when your 6 year old screams "It's our new house!" repeatedly upon arrival. (To be fair, we are closing on our new house in a few weeks. The poor kid was just really, really, excited)

During our recent stay at Smuggler's Notch Resort, our family (party of 6; kids ages range from 4-11 years old) stayed at the North Hill Tamaracks building, room 57. Our unit was a three bed, 2 bath condominium on the second floor of the building, facing the village.

The views were spectacular. Oh, I'm not just talking about the mountain. Each room was tastefully decorated; my favorite feature being the two person whirlpool tub in the master bath. The secondary bedroom held a queen size bed and desk, perfect for our emo eldest to hideaway from the world and listen to The Cure. The third bedroom was a stroke of pure genius: four twin size beds laid across the perimeter of a large room, each with their own platform that housed a drawer for clothing/toys/whatever it is that my son keeps stuffing into his pockets storage. Each room housed a spacious dresser, closet and flat screen TV.

The living room had a large sectional couch that hid a pull-out bed ("Perfect for my in-laws!" I thought to myself), a couple cozy chairs, another flat screen TV, beautiful fireplace and large windows that really brought the outside in.

The kitchen came fully equipped, right down to the blender I had requested, so as to not interrupt our normal breakfast of "whatever I can throw together in 5 minutes that looks healthy" smoothies. There was literally nothing we could think of that Smugg's housekeeping services may have forgotten.

Each condominium "village" has its own shuttle line, and a friendly driver always greeted us with the usual pleasantries at each pick up. From North Hill, it's a quick 3 minutes to the Village, where three restaurants, the Country Store, the Fun Zone .... basically all the action is at. A neat perk was the Day Camp shuttle for our kids, leaving us a few extra minutes to enjoy our morning coffee on the back deck before heading to the mountain. If you're looking for a break from the mountain, head a little ways down the hill from your condo to the indoor pool and hot tubs. After a long day of falling on your heiny (I mean, CARDIO), that hot tub is like heaven. There's also a splash pad for the little ones so you won't feel too guilty about really, really enjoying your "me" time.

This place is a tremendous value when families book the Club Smuggler's package, even moreso on a super value block.

All praise aside, there are some handy tips you traveling families need to know before booking.
- The in-room washer only takes POWDERED soap. Don't learn this the hard way.
- No, you cannot dry your gear in the dryer.
- If you leave the fireplace on for an extended period of time, it will override the heating system and bedrooms get chilly real quick.
- Don't be afraid to call Guest Services if say, a rowdy bunch of unchaperoned-at-the-time teenagers are causing a ruckus downstairs. At midnight. Go ahead and make that call.
- If you're looking for a handy reference guide with in-resort #'s ... psst, it's on the welcome packet you received at check in. None of the numbers are posted on or by the phones in your condo.
and lastly,
- Check In is at 6pm during the snow season. Check out is 10am. Keep this in mind when making your reservations. You may be able to request a later check-out time, depending on the resort's scheduling.
